Legendary broadcaster honoured in Limerick city today as bronze sculpture of the star is unveilied




The late legendary broadcaster Terry Wogan was honoured by fans in Limerick city today as hundreds of fans attended a pop up museum that was unveiled to pay tribute to the Limerick born star.

Amongst the event it was also revealed that a bronze sculpture of the former BBC presenter by Rory Breslin will be unveiled in tribute to the lately departed star.

Meanwhile fans of the much loved presenter also brought memorabilia to the event to be displayed in the museum in order for other members of the public to view his achievements.

Wogan who had an almost 60 year career as a respected broadcaster died in January 2016 after a brief battle with cancer.
